IHBC welcomes HES’ ‘Heritage Training Course for Planners’ consultation – Please ‘Give your Views’, via survey (to 22/08) & more

The IHBC has welcomed the news that  Historic Environment Scotland (HES) is developing an online training course for planners about the historic environment, and seeks input to shape the content.

IHBC features ‘Heritage from the (Border) doorstep’: Google Earth images used to refuse gas works appeal

GOOGLE Earth satellite images have been used as evidence for the refusal of an Innerleithen storage yard bid, reports The Border Telegraph.

Europa Nostra seeks nominations to 15/09: ‘The 7 Most Endangered Programme’ – campaigning to save Europe’s heritage

If you know of a heritage site or tradition in danger, Europa Nostra asks you to nominate it for the 7 Most Endangered Programme 2026, to 15 September.
